**Overview:**
The Document Custodian Vault Analyst is responsible for handling and maintaining critical documents within a secure vault environment. This role requires attention to detail, adherence to security protocols, and the ability to manage physical document movement efficiently.
**Primary Responsibilities:**
+ Load and unload document storage carts for processing.
+ Organize, retrieve, and file documents in the vault according to company policies.
+ Perform physical inventory checks to ensure document accuracy and security.
+ Handle document requests and process records according to established procedures.
+ Maintain compliance with security and confidentiality requirements.
**Scope of Responsibilities:**
+ Ensure proper handling and storage of sensitive documents.
+ Assist with the physical movement of documents within the facility.
+ Work on feet for extended periods while lifting and moving documents up to 30 lbs.
+ Collaborate with internal teams to meet document processing deadlines.
